题目
以下过程的作用是将26个小写字母逆序打印出来,请填空。
Sub Inverse()
Fori=122 To______
PrintChr$(i);
Nexti
End Sub
第1题
以下过程的作用是将26个小写字母逆序打印出来,请补充完整。
Sub Inverse()
For i=122 To 【10】
Print 【11】 ;
Next i
End Sub
第2题
Private Sub Command1 _Click()
Dim i As Integer
For i = 0 To 1 2
Print();Space(2)
Next i
End Sub
第3题
以下程序的功能是将字符串“12345”逆序打印出来。请在画线处填上适当的内容使程序完整。
Function rev(newl)As String
b=Mid(_______ ,1,1)
if b=" "then
rev=" "
else
rev=rev(Mid(new 1,2))+ _______
end if
End Function
Private Sub Form_Click()
ld="12345"
Print old
Print rev(old)
End Sub
第4题
下列给定程序中,函数proc()的作用是:将字符串tt中的大写字母都改为对应的小写字母,其他字符不变。
例如,若输入“I,anl,A,Student”,则输出“i,am,a,student”。
请修改程序中的错误。使它能得到正确结果。
注意:不要改动main()函数,不得增行或删行,也不得更改程序的结构。
试题程序:
第5题
第6题
A.小写字母a到z,它们背后的asc码值是连续的,即'b'=='a'+1; 大写字母也是一样的。
B.26个字母中,任何一个小写字母的值都大于任何一个大写字母的值,例如 'a' > 'Z'
C.大写字母‘Z' +1 将变成小写字母 ’a'
D.int x; x='a'; 是一个合法赋值。同样 printf("%c",x);将输出字母a
第8题
下列给定程序中,函数fun()的作用是:将字符串tt中的小写字母都改为对应的大写字母,其他字符不变。例如,若输入“edS,dAd”,则输出“EDS,DAD”。
请改正程序中的错误,使它能得到正确结果。
注意:不要改动main函数,不得增行或删行,也不得更改程序的结构。
试题程序:
include <stdio.h>
include <string.h>
include <conlo.h>
/*************found*************/
char fun(char tt[ ])
{
int i;
for(i=0;tt[i];i++)
{
/*************found*************/
if((tt[i]>='A')&&(tt[i]<='2'))
tt[i]-=32;
}
return(tt);
}
main()
{
int i;
char tt[81];
clrscr();
printf("\nPlease enter a string:");
gets(tt);
printf("\nThe result string iS:/n%s", fun(tt));
}
为了保护您的账号安全,请在“赏学吧”公众号进行验证,点击“官网服务”-“账号验证”后输入验证码“”完成验证,验证成功后方可继续查看答案!